Analysis

In 2017, india — industrial roundwood, non-coniferous tropical (export/import) in Cameroon stood at 68,000 m3.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 15.3% on the previous year and up 5,501.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, india — industrial roundwood, non-coniferous tropical (export/import) in Cameroon peaked at 108,000 m3 in 2013 and was at its lowest, 30 m3, in 2003.

That places Cameroon 10th out of 62 countries with data for 2017, putting it in the top qu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
